Aesthetic Reasons for Breast Implant Removal

Many women who have had breast implants for several years may find that their breasts no longer look the way they want them to. The shape and size of the breasts can change over time, and this can be due to a variety of factors such as weight gain or loss, pregnancy, and aging. Additionally, some women simply feel that their breast implants no longer match their personal sense of style.

Whatever the reason, more and more women are choosing to have their breast implants removed. For many, this means choosing to also have a breast lift. This combination surgery can help to restore a more youthful appearance to the breasts and is often recommended by plastic surgeons.

Breast Lift versus Breast Implants

A breast lift, also known as a mastopexy, is a surgical procedure that is designed to raise and reshape sagging breasts. Women who have experienced weight loss, pregnancy, aging, or implant removal may be good candidates for a breast lift. During the procedure, any excess skin is removed and the breast tissue is lifted to create a youthful breast shape. For women who wish to see a reduction in the size of the skin surrounding the nipple (also known as the areola), choosing a breast lift may be a great option for them as well.

It’s important to note that breast implants will not last a lifetime and the recommendation is that they be removed and replaced after 15 years.  

Natural looking:

If you’re looking for a natural augmentation, breast lifts are done to raise and shape the breasts in a way that makes them look more youthful and attractive. Since a breast lift procedure lifts your actual breasts rather than inserting foreign objects into your body, your results will look completely natural.

Longer lasting results:

Breast implants may last anywhere from 10-20 years before needing to be replaced while a breast lift can last over 20 years. This is because once your skin has been stretched out by an implant it may not return to its original position. 

Aesthetically, without implants, women can look just as beautiful with a breast lift procedure that provides greater longevity and less risk than implants.
